Introduction

In the financial world, the term "FedHODL" has gained notoriety recently. This word arises from the combination of "Federal Reserve" and "HODL" (an acronym for "Hold On for Dear Life"), a popular term among cryptocurrency investors that means to hold an investment long-term despite market volatility.

What is FedHODL?

"FedHODL" refers to the Federal Reserve's strategy of holding assets over a prolonged period as part of its monetary policy. This stance aims to influence economic stability and market expectations. The strategy aligns with the idea of holding certain assets without liquidating them, similar to the practice of HODL in the cryptocurrency space.

Current Context

In its first meeting of the year, the Federal Reserve decided to keep interest rates in the range of 4.25% to 4.50%. This decision reflects the Fed's intention to continue controlling inflation without negatively affecting economic growth. The "FedHODL" strategy in this context implies a cautious stance, where the Federal Reserve prefers to hold its assets and not make abrupt changes to interest rates.
